Summary: | Observations have been made of 159 radio sources in the revised 3C catalogue (Bennett 1962 b), using the 250-ft reflector at Jodrell Bank at frequencies of 612 and 1 400 Mc/s. The flux densities at these two frequencies have been combined with the flux density at 178 Mc/s to give the spectral index and a spectral curvature parameter for each source. A group of 110 of the sources form a well-defined sample, which may be used for statistical analysis of spectral behaviour. |
